Abstract

Un procedimiento para el fosfatizado de superficies metálicas de acero, acero zincado o recubierto con aleaciones de zinc y/o de aluminio, en el quelas superficies metálicas se ponen en contacto, por rociado o por inmersión, por un período comprendido entre 3 y 8 minutos, con una solución de fosfatizadocon zinc, donde la solución de fosfatizado contiene: 0,2 a 3 g/l de iones de zinc3 a 50 g/l de iones fosfato, considerados como PO4,1 a 100 mg/l de iones níquel y/o cobalto, uno o más aceleradores, así comono más de 0,5 g/l de iones nitrato. El litio, el cobre y/o el manganeso son componentes facultativos.
